“As noted throughout this filing, beth israel deaconess hospital - milton is a member of the beth israel lahey health (bilh) system of affiliates. All entities in the bilh network adhere to the bilh conflict of interest policy and maintain a written, comprehensive conflict of interest policy at the entity level. Pursuant to these policies, bilh entities' officers, trustees and key employees as well as certain other individuals are required to complete the annual conflict of interest and tax questionnaire (coi-tq). The coi-tq is designed to require disclosure of any business and family relationships and affiliations maintained by officers, trustees, or key employees and their family members and which may result in a real or perceived conflict of interest. The bilh office of integrity and compliance, in conjunction with the bilh tax department, administers the coi-tq process annually. Bilh integrity and compliance collects and reviews all disclosures. Disclosures for bilh executives and key employees are assigned appropriate follow-up action in accordance with the bilh policy. A summary of positive responses for each bilh affiliate is provided to the compliance officer for that entity for review final determination of any potential or actual conflict. Any activity that requires action under the conflict of interest policies is subject to ongoing review by beth israel deaconess hospital - milton as well as the bilh integrity and compliance office. Pursuant to the bilh conflict of interest policy, certain activities which could create conflicts of interest are prohibited while other types of relationships are permitted, subject to compliance with a management plan to require disclosure and recusal, including appropriate documentation in the minutes. In addition, as noted above, the annual coi-tq process outlined above is jointly issued by the bilh tax department, to ensure that the questionnaire is distributed to all current and former members of the beth israel deaconess hospital - milton board of trustees as well as former officers and key employees. The coi-tq process is designed to gather the information necessary for beth israel deaconess hospital - milton to completely and accurately complete form 990 schedule l, transactions with interested persons and form 990, part vi, question 2, family and business relationships between officers, directors/trustees and key employees.”
“As noted throughout this filing, beth israel deaconess hospital - milton is a member of the beth israel lahey health (bilh) network of affiliates with bilh serving as beth israel deaconess hospital - milton 's sole member, or if not as direct sole member, indirectly as the member in its capacity as parent of the beth israel lahey health network. In this role bilh maintains the responsibility for setting compensation for executives and senior management of the entities which comprised the beth israel lahey health network. The bilh compensation committee is therefore responsible for assuring that the total compensation provided to these individuals is fair and reasonable using current and credible market practice information and is responsible for ensuring compliance with applicable legal and regulatory guidelines, the bilh compensation committee is composed of independent members of its board of trustees and except as otherwise noted below or in form 990 schedule j, the compensation reported in this form 990 for beth israel deaconess hospital - milton 's officers, trustees and key employees was set by the bilh compensation committee. The bilh compensation committee process for setting compensation is below. The beth israel lahey health (bilh) compensation committee establishes the policies and the compensation structure, including benefits, for the beth israel lahey health network of affiliates including the bilh chief executive officer as well as other members of senior management at bilh and its affiliates. The compensation committee is responsible for assuring that the total compensation provided to these individuals is fair and reasonable using current and credible market practice information and is responsible for ensuring compliance with applicable legal and regulatory guidelines. The bilh compensation committee is composed of independent members of its board of trustees in setting compensation, the compensation committee relies upon published compensation surveys and studies produced by independent compensation consulting firms that regularly assess executive compensation and benefits of substantially similar organizations. The compensation committee meets to review the compensation structure of the individuals described above and at that time reviews the compensation survey details prepared by the independent compensation consulting firm. For some categories of positions, the compensation committee will review the compensation structure and targets as a group, rather than by individual. Compensation for the bilh ceo and other senior executives is reviewed on an individual basis. The compensation committee then votes to approve the compensation arrangements of all individuals described above except for the bilh ceo. The compensation package for the bilh ceo as voted by the compensation committee is submitted to the full board of trustees for approval. All deliberations for both the compensation committee and the board of trustees are contemporaneously documented in minutes. The compensation committee processes and procedures as described above are designed to meet the requirements of treasury regulation section 53.4958-6(c), rebuttable presumption that a transaction is not an excess benefit transaction.”

“The mission of the beth israel deaconess hospital-milton, inc. (bid-milton or hospital) is to provide safe, high-quality, community-based health care and access to tertiary care in close collaboration with its sister hospital, beth israel deaconess medical center (bidmc or medical center) and other beth israel lahey health affiliates. Bid-milton provides this care regardless of the patient's ability to pay, race, color, religion, sex, sexual orientation, national origin, ancestry, age, or disability. Bid-milton aspires to be among the best community hospitals in eastern massachusetts. Beth israel deaconess hospital - milton (bid-milton or hospital), is a 102-bed acute care hospital that serves patients of all ages and serves the communities of milton, quincy, braintree, randolph, canton, hyde park dorchester and other local communities. The hospital provides a comprehensive program of clinical services and delivers care in accordance with bid-milton's core values of patient comfort, confidentiality and convenience with the ultimate goal of playing an integral role in improving the overall health of the communities served. During the fiscal period covered by this filing, beth israel lahey health (bilh) served as the sole member of beth israel deaconess hospital - milton, inc., beth israel deaconess medical center, inc. (bidmc), mount auburn hospital (mah), new england baptist hospital (nebh), beth israel deaconess hospital - needham, inc. (needham), beth israel deaconess hospital - plymouth, inc. (plymouth), lahey health shared services (lhss), lahey clinic foundation (lcf), winchester hospital (winchester), northeast hospital corporation (nhc) which includes beverly, addison gilbert and bayridge hospitals, northeast behavioral corporation (nbhc), anna jaques hospital (ajh), the beth israel lahey health performance network (bilhpn), joslin diabetes center and the beth israel lahey health pharmacy. The lahey clinic foundation in turn served as the sole member of lahey clinic inc, and lahey clinic hospital d/b/a lahey hospital and medical center (lhmc). In addition, as of july 1, 2023, bilh became the sole member of exeter health resources, inc which in turns serves as the sole member of exeter hospital. The entities listed here may have also, in turn, served as member to other network affiliates. Bilh is an integrated health care system committed to expanding access to extraordinary patient care across eeastern massachusetts and southern new hampshire and advancing the science and practice of medicine through groundbreaking research and education. The bilh system is comprised of academic and teaching hospitals, a premier orthopedics hospital, primary care and specialty care providers, ambulatory surgery centers, urgent care centers, community hospitals, homecare services, outpatient behavioral health centers, addiction treatment programs. Bilh's community of clinicians, caregivers and staff includes approximately 4,800 physicians and 38,000 employees. Beth israel deaconess medical center (bidmc or medical center), is a nationally recognized tertiary care academic medical center, is a teaching hospital of harvard medical school and affiliate of bid-milton. Bidmc is exempt from income tax under section 501(c)(3) of the internal revenue code of 1986, as amended and is recognized nationally for the clinical excellence of its faculty and the patient care provided, as well as for the magnitude and breadth of its research and for its commitment to medical education. Many bid-milton physicians also hold appointments at harvard or other major medical schools and are tied closely with their colleagues at other academic medical centers.”
“Outpatient clinics and services beth israel deaconess hospital - milton (bid-milton) provides a comprehensive program of clinical services encompassing general internal medicine and all the subspecialties of internal medicine, covering the gamut of services from primary to tertiary care as well as providing surgical services on an outpatient basis. The hospital's medical staff blends experienced primary care physicians and specialists in a wide variety of disciplines. The primary care and specialists at bid-milton provide outpatient primary care as well as endoscopic, ophthalmologic, orthopedic, dermatologic and podiatric procedures, cardiac rehabilitation, diabetes management services, nutritional counseling and elder assessment programs. Diagnostic facilities at bid-milton include a complete 24-hour histopathology laboratory and blood banking services as well as diagnostic imaging including ct scanning, ultrasound, mri, 3d mammography, ultrasonic cardiology, bone densitometry, nuclear medicine, plain film radiology and fluoroscopy. In addition, the hospital's picture archival and communication system (pacs) can instantaneously transmit radiologic images between bid-milton and bidmc, meaning that patients in milton have access to the same world-class specialists as patients at bidmc in boston. The system facilitates, when necessary, multi-disciplinary evaluation of images, resulting in improved technical performance and feedback and diagnoses with greater diagnostic accuracy. During the period covered by this filing, bid-milton had 192,939 outpatient encounters. This included 14,769 urgent care visits, 17,296 hospital clinic encounters, 2,576 observation cases, 2,210 pain clinic visits, 3,818 outpatient ambulatory surgeries, 5,754 outpatient endoscopy visits, 12,612 outpatient ekg exams, 970 outpatient orthopedic procedures, 49,903 outpatient radiology exams, 19,956 outpatient ct scans, 12,534 outpatient ultrasounds, 4,557 outpatient mris, 1,403 other nuclear medicine tests, 8,361 breast imaging exams, 536,000 outpatient lab tests, 6,836 outpatient rehabilitation/physical therapy visits, and 27,929 other tests and procedures.”
“Inpatient medical / surgical and intensive care bid-milton or hospital is a 102-bed acute care hospital that serves patients of all ages and serves the communities of milton, quincy, braintree, randolph, canton, hyde park dorchester and other local communities. Bid-milton provides a wide range of inpatient care including surgical services, intensive and cardiac care and complete diagnostic facilities. Bid-milton's inpatient facilities include medical/surgical beds and an eight-bed intensive and cardiac care unit. The hospital has a fully renovated state-of-the art surgical suite with seven fully equipped operating rooms, one minor surgery room and a post-operative anesthesia care unit. Surgical services are available 24 hours a day for critically ill or injured patients requiring immediate surgical intervention, or for other patients on a non-emergent or elective basis. Bid-milton's highly qualified surgeons perform orthopedic procedures and implants, plastic reconstruction, gastrointestinal, bariatric, general surgical (including breast) gynecological, ophthalmologic, podiatric, and urological procedures. Limited vascular and thoracic surgery is also performed. Patients are under the care of the hospital's medical staff, hospitalists and/or general surgeons along with nurses and physician assistants who are trained in caring for patients with complex medical needs. The nursing care team consists of registered nurses, surgical technicians and qualified ancillary personnel working collaboratively with surgical and anesthesia physicians. The scope of nursing practice in the perioperative area includes preoperative assessment and planning, intra-operative intervention, postoperative assessment and intervention, discharge planning and documentation to ensure high quality patient care and safety. The inpatient population that is served includes individuals who are 15 years and older who require minor or major surgical intervention. During the fiscal period october 1, 2023 to september 30, 2024, bid-milton had 6,593 inpatient discharges with 26,868 patient days, and 1,581 total inpatient surgeries.”
“Emergency department bid-milton's emergency department (ed) is open 24 hours a day, 7 days a week and provides emergency care to all patients, regardless of ability to pay. The ed is staffed by associated physicians of harvard medical faculty physicians at beth israel deaconess medical center (aphmfp), an integrally related physician practice of bidmc and bidmc affiliated entities which is exempt from income tax under section 501(c)(3) of the internal revenue code of 1986, as amended. Aphmfp physicians provide around the clock physician patient care coverage and medical direction of the bid-milton emergency department. A highly trained nursing staff also provides care to patients in the ed. Critically injured patients needing the services of a level i trauma center are stabilized and transferred to beth israel deaconess medical center in boston. A rapid cardiac transfer program with the medical center also facilitates the transfer of patients needing emergency cardiac catheterization. During the fiscal period october 1, 2023 to september 30, 2024, bid-milton had more than 37,887 emergency department visits.
